Scarlett Talulla A Hughes (born 18 June 2002) is an English cricketer who currently plays for Essex and Sunrisers. She plays as a wicket-keeper and left-handed batter.[1][2]

Hughes was born on 18 June 2002 in Cambridge.[2] She was diagnosed with Type 1 diabetes when she was 10 years old.[3][4]
Hughes made her county debut in 2017, for Essex against Cambridgeshire and Huntingdonshire in the County Championship.[5] She became a regular for the side in 2019, and made 12 dismissals that season.[6][7] She scored 63 runs for the side in the 2021 Women's Twenty20 Cup, including scoring 46 against Surrey.[8][9] In the 2022 Women's Twenty20 Cup, she was the 7th highest run-scorer across the whole competition with 233 runs, including two half-centuries and her Twenty20 high score, of 70 against Cambridgeshire.[10][11]
Hughes was named in the Sunrisers squad for the 2020 Rachael Heyhoe Flint Trophy, but did not play a match for the side that season.[12] She was moved to the side's Academy squad for the 2021 season.[13] She returned to the Sunrisers squad in 2022.[14] She made her debut for the side on 14 May 2022, against South East Stars in the Charlotte Edwards Cup.[15] She played seven matches for the side overall in 2022, across the Charlotte Edwards Cup and the Rachael Heyhoe Flint Trophy, scoring 20 runs.[16][17]
